Summary
The unicode character "馝" at code point U+999D is a CJK (Chinese Japanese Korean) ideogram meaning "fragrance". It is a character in the CJK Unified Ideographs block and is part of the Han script. The character is an other letter. The UTF-8 encoding of "馝" is 0xE9 0xA6 0x9D and the UTF-16 encoding is 0x999D.
